Verdict
Tepextate takes twenty-five years to mature and punishes any shortcut in the roast, so a clean one is always worth attention. Pascual Canseco's is all nervous energy, the vegetal-floral high notes held in tension with the Mixteca Baja minerality. Hunt it down if Vago or Mal Bien taught you to love the agave; this is the wild end of the same conversation.

Tasting notes
Nose: Green bell pepper, crushed herb, citrus blossom, wet slate, a faint resin
Palate: Electric at 49-51%. Tepextate's vegetal-floral charge runs the length of the palate, mineral and bright, never settling
Finish: Long, cooling, green, with a peppery snap
